| /** Abstraction of Supplicant STA Iface HAL interface */ |
| interface ISupplicantStaIfaceHal { |
| /** |
| * Enable/Disable verbose logging. |
| * |
| * @param verboseEnabled Verbose flag set in overlay XML. |
| * @param halVerboseEnabled Verbose flag set by the user. |
| */ |
| void enableVerboseLogging(boolean verboseEnabled, boolean halVerboseEnabled); |
| |
| /** |
| * Begin initializing the ISupplicantStaIfaceHal object. Specific initialization |
| * logic differs between the HIDL and AIDL implementations. |
| * |
| * @return true if the initialization routine was successful |
| */ |
| boolean initialize(); |
| |
| /** |
| * Setup a STA interface for the specified iface name. |
| * |
| * @param ifaceName Name of the interface. |
| * @return true on success, false otherwise. |
| */ |
| boolean setupIface(@NonNull String ifaceName); |
| |
| /** |
| * Teardown a STA interface for the specified iface name. |
| * |
| * @param ifaceName Name of the interface. |
| * @return true on success, false otherwise. |
| */ |
| boolean teardownIface(@NonNull String ifaceName); |
| |
| /** |
| * Registers a death notification for supplicant. |
| * @return Returns true on success. |
| */ |
| boolean registerDeathHandler(@NonNull WifiNative.SupplicantDeathEventHandler handler); |
| |
| /** |
| * Deregisters a death notification for supplicant. |
| * @return Returns true on success. |
| */ |
| boolean deregisterDeathHandler(); |
| |
| /** |
| * Signals whether initialization started successfully. |
| */ |
| boolean isInitializationStarted(); |
| |
| /** |
| * Signals whether initialization completed successfully. |
| */ |
| boolean isInitializationComplete(); |
| |
| /** |
| * Start the supplicant daemon. |
| * |
| * @return true on success, false otherwise. |
| */ |
| boolean startDaemon(); |
| |
| /** |
| * Terminate the supplicant daemon & wait for its death. |
| */ |
| void terminate(); |
| |
| /** |
| * Add the provided network configuration to wpa_supplicant and initiate connection to it. |
| * This method does the following: |
| * 1. If |config| is different to the current supplicant network, removes all supplicant |
| * networks and saves |config|. |
| * 2. Select the new network in wpa_supplicant. |
| * |
| * @param ifaceName Name of the interface. |
| * @param config WifiConfiguration parameters for the provided network. |
| * @return {@code true} if it succeeds, {@code false} otherwise |
| */ |
| boolean connectToNetwork(@NonNull String ifaceName, @NonNull WifiConfiguration config); |
| |
| /** |
| * Initiates roaming to the already configured network in wpa_supplicant. If the network |
| * configuration provided does not match the already configured network, then this triggers |
| * a new connection attempt (instead of roam). |
| * |
| * @param ifaceName Name of the interface. |
| * @param config WifiConfiguration parameters for the provided network. |
| * @return {@code true} if it succeeds, {@code false} otherwise |
| */ |
| boolean roamToNetwork(@NonNull String ifaceName, WifiConfiguration config); |

| /** |
| * Enable/Disable auto reconnect to networks. |
| * Use this to prevent wpa_supplicant from trying to connect to networks |
| * on its own. |
| * |
| * @param enable true to enable, false to disable. |
| * @return true if no exceptions occurred, false otherwise |
| */ |
| boolean enableAutoReconnect(@NonNull String ifaceName, boolean enable); |
| |
| /** |
| * Set the debug log level for wpa_supplicant |
| * |
| * @param turnOnVerbose Whether to turn on verbose logging or not. |
| * @return true if request is sent successfully, false otherwise. |
| */ |
| boolean setLogLevel(boolean turnOnVerbose); |
| |
| /** |
| * Set concurrency priority between P2P & STA operations. |
| * |
| * @param isStaHigherPriority Set to true to prefer STA over P2P during concurrency operations, |
| * false otherwise. |
| * @return true if request is sent successfully, false otherwise. |
| */ |
| boolean setConcurrencyPriority(boolean isStaHigherPriority); |
| |
| /** |
| * Returns a bitmask of advanced capabilities: WPA3 SAE/SUITE B and OWE |
| * Bitmask used is: |
| * - WIFI_FEATURE_WPA3_SAE |
| * - WIFI_FEATURE_WPA3_SUITE_B |
| * - WIFI_FEATURE_OWE |
| * |
| * On error, or if these features are not supported, 0 is returned. |
| */ |
| long getAdvancedCapabilities(@NonNull String ifaceName); |
